PowwowPuffer@reddit
Yes, comparatively paint has trouble adhering to the composite materials. There's various reasons why, but chemical reactions, wingflex, and UV radiation from sunlight are most likely contributors

Hey, I want to know why a 787 would have this much tape, but sadly everyone's going to respond to your wonky title.
ItsJustSimpleFacts@reddit
Paint doesn't stick well to the carbon fiber. carbon fiber needs the uv protection from the paint. When the paint peels they speed tape it to keep the air frame protected until the next repaint.
nj4ck@reddit
Is this a fixable issue, do they eventually get repainted with a paint that sticks better, or is this just how it's always going to be with carbon wings?
Top-Treacle9964@reddit
This is the current situation when paint peels off even if they find a better paint that adheres better it will still peel after awhile
